I was recently able to experience the Ford Holiday River Parade for the first time with my two daughters. It was a great way to kick off the holiday season on the San Antonio River Walk. We caught the parade on the patio at Range, a modern chop house from San Antonio’s own Chef Jason Dady. It was the perfect spot to enjoy a stellar meal, complete with cotton candy, before watching the themed floats pass by with the lights on the River Walk aglow.

The River Walk is such a magical place year-round, but it is particularly magical during the holidays. On the river, you feel as if you have been transported to another place and time. The water is soothing and with the trees surrounding, you feel connected to nature while in the heart of the bustling city. Add in the lights, holiday fanfare and you will experience this joy ten times over.

Experiences like these make San Antonio shine above all. They make me proud to call myself a San Antonioian and remind me why we have chosen to raise our two daughters here. We are never pretentious, always kind and forever looking to help contribute to the memories that happen here. I love that our city is able to stay true to its culture and roots through events like the Ford Holiday River Parade, while growing into the city it wants to become. I think we will add watching the parade annually as one of our new family traditions to start the holiday season!
